Practical Biostatistics
ObejctiveThe objective of this course is to provide an understanding of data processing and statistical methods applicable for analysis of data obtained by real-time PCR. A key ingredient in the course is practical exercises based on real data, including data sets provided by participants. The common experimental designs are introduced and data from such studies are analysed by participants under the supervision of instructors. Throughout the course participants will become familiar with most common experimental cases and self-create excel-based templates for data analysis which they bring home for their own use. In addition, an overview of suitable qPCR software tools will be given.
Content
Practical TrainingFor the practical training participants shall bring laptops with MS Excel installed. They will be provided with demo versions of the GraphPad Instat and MultiD GenEx software for more advanced statistical testing.
